Exhibition—The One with the Manes, works by Yasmine Benabdallah

Mary Porter Sesnon Art Gallery Baskin Service Road, Santa Cruz

A multimedia exhibition by Yasmine Benabdallah, Film and Digital Media PhD candidate, explores a shared history between Morocco, Brazil, and Portugal through video installations, photographs, and watercolors. Pachanga 2026: Noche de Baile

Cultural Center – Merrill College 641 Merrill Rd, Santa Cruz

Join El Centro, the African American Resource and Cultural Center (AARCC), and Merrill College for our annual Noche de Baile as part of Pachanga 2026! For years, El Centro and the AARCC have collaborated on Pachanga, an annual event series during Black History Month focused on uplifting and celebrating AfroLatinidad. Get Certified in CPR, First Aid, and AED!

Scotts Valley Center

Location: Scotts Valley Center Register for the training. This Adult and Pediatric First Aid/CPR/AED blended learning course equips you to recognize and care for various first aid breathing and cardiac emergencies involving adults, children, and infants.
